CartoonArts International is a cartooning newspaper syndication service based in the United States.
CartoonArts maintains one of the world's most extensive cartoon archives, representing more than 550 artists from over 75 countries.
CWS represents such cartoonists as Javad Alizadeh, Gomaa Frahat, Roar Hagen, Stane Jagodič, Miel Prudencio Ma, Jovan Prokopljević, Lectrr [nl], Ann Telnaes, and Martyn Turner.
CartoonArts International was founded by comic book artist Jerry Robinson in 1978.
On April 29, 2019, The New York Times Licensing Service announced it would cease to distribute cartoons from CartoonArts after it had provided an image, published in the April 25 issue of The New York Times International Edition, that was widely criticized as antisemitic.
